Rebel Nail Wraps

Rebel Nail Wraps £7.99 

How many times have you dressed to the nines, pulled out all the stops with new shoes, dress and bag, then glanced down at your less than desirable, un-manicured nails and gasped? With ten minutes before the taxi arrives, there’s just no times for polish. Rebel by name, rebel by nature, an instant nail lift, in less than ten minutes and yes we’ve even timed it (purely in the name of research), your nail area is transformed into the ultimate fashion accessory. Simply buff the nails to take off the shine, clean with polish remover and dry. Choose the correct size design to fit your nail, peel and apply, press firmly and then file off the excess. Professional tip: to lengthen the longevity of you wrap heat then for a few seconds with your hair dryer once applied, and press down.

With a selection of stunning designs, you really will be spoilt for choice. For those amongst you who are more of a wallflower in the world of nail art, opt for a design on your ring finger and a contrasting shade of polish on the remaining nails.

Available for the fingers and toes, we kept our perfectly pedicured toes immaculate for a full seven days after fixing with the hair dryer. Now that’s impressive.

Soap and Glory Kick Ass Concealer £10

We’re long term devotees to the entire Soap and Glory range. New product releases fill our office with an excitement equal to Christmas morning as a child. We could no longer hold back the urge to fill our ‘must have beauty guide’ with the glory! Offering high tech ingredients at great prices in the cutest packaging we’ve ever laid eyes on, we’ve been addicts ever since beauty guru Marcia Kilgore graced our bathroom cabinets with this cheekily packaged range back in 2006.

We adore this three-piece camouflage kit. Aptly named, it kicks the ass of tired eyes and unsightly blemishes. With a brightening under eye concealer, on the spot complexion concealer and transparent setting powder all in one handy compact, achieving a flawless face has never been easier.

F.Y.I, if you’re prone to a more than a healthy glow each summer then Soap and Glory’s One Heck of a Blot powder is a must have. It makes matt the oiliest of complexions with ease.

The Herb Jar’s intensive moisturiser

The Herbjar’s intensive moisturiser £16.95

If your heels are less than ready for sling-backs this summer then hotfoot it over to the The Herbjar. Their intensive moisturiser is formulated to repair and nourish hard working hands, cracked heels and dry elbows. 

With not one synthetic ingredient in sight, soothing calendula and chamomile extract, in a beeswax base, it delivers intensive hydration. Whilst purchasing from this hidden oasis, try the cleansing balm: it performs at three times its price, offering a deep yet non-drying approach to cleansing. 

Luca from The Herbjar is on hand to deliver the personalised approach to skin care, recommending products to suit your individual needs.

 Radical Skincare Age-Defying Exfoliating Pads

Radical Skincare Age-Defying Exfoliating Pads £65 for 100 pads

Bringing all the performance of a top salon facial to your bathroom, Radical Skincare’s exfoliating pads are an intensive restorative programme for age-phobic skin. With AHA, BHA and fruit acids, the rate at which cells renew is dramatically increased, removing the dulling layer of dead skin cells, and bringing fresh, plump and new skin cells to the surface of the skin. Pore size is reduced, whilst improving skin texture, tone and firmness. Use one pad nightly, on a cleansed face, sweep over from hairline to the décolleté and wake to a fresh, youthful-looking you, ready to face the world.
